Cancer Breakthroughs and Setbacks: New Avenues and Challenges Emerge

Recent studies and regulatory developments shed light on cancer treatment, detection, and prevention

Friday, February 20, 2026 • 3 min read • 5 source references

  • 3 min read
  • 5 source references

The quest for effective cancer treatment and detection continues to be a pressing concern for the medical community, with recent breakthroughs and setbacks highlighting the complexities of this multifaceted challenge. While researchers are making strides in understanding the genetics of cancer, regulatory bodies are taking a closer look at existing treatments and detection methods, sparking both optimism and caution.

One promising area of research is the study of feline cancer genetics, which has revealed striking similarities with human versions of the disease. A recent study published by the Wellcome Sanger Institute in Cambridge analyzed tumor DNA from almost 500 domestic cats, uncovering key genetic mutations linked to 13 types of feline cancer. The findings suggest that the two species share key biological processes, potentially paving the way for new treatments for both humans and animals. As lead researcher Dr. Louise Van der Wayden noted, "The more we can understand about cancer in any species has got to be beneficial for everybody."

In contrast, a recent study of Grail's cancer detection test failed to meet its main goal, dealing a setback to the company. The test, which aims to detect cancer early through a blood test, was being conducted in conjunction with England's NHS. While the failure is a disappointment, it highlights the challenges of developing effective cancer detection methods.

Meanwhile, researchers at Stanford University are exploring a radical new approach to vaccine development, which could potentially protect against all coughs, colds, and flus, as well as bacterial lung infections. The "universal vaccine" uses a nasal spray to stimulate the immune system, marking a departure from traditional vaccine design. While the study is still in its early stages, experts in the field are cautiously optimistic about its potential.

Regulatory bodies are also taking a closer look at existing treatments and detection methods. In her first speech to FDA staff, commissioner Høeg announced plans to scrutinize the safety of taking SSRIs in pregnancy and of RSV shots given to infants. The move highlights the FDA's commitment to ensuring the safety and efficacy of treatments, particularly for vulnerable populations.

The FDA has also reversed course on its stance on certain treatments, as seen in the case of Hims' Super Bowl ad. The ad sparked controversy, leading the FDA to reevaluate its approach to regulating pharmaceutical advertising.

As the medical community continues to navigate the complexities of cancer treatment and detection, it is clear that there is no single solution. Rather, it will require a multifaceted approach that incorporates insights from genetics, immunology, and regulatory oversight. While setbacks and challenges are inevitable, the recent breakthroughs and developments offer a glimmer of hope for patients and researchers alike.
